Just ran a full test
On the first notch of the light stalk, I get the rear reds and the front low beams, no amber though.
On second notch of the light stalk, I get HIDs
Whe I press hazards or indicate left and right, the ambers at the front both turn on.

However, when I lock the car, I get nothing but the interior light?

Well you should be getting amber fronts on the first notch of the light stalk. Everything that comes on with the first notch of the light stalk (with the engine turned off) should blink when locking/unlocking with the keyless fob.
